A line of credit can be a dynamic financing tool that offers several choices, including cash advances. A cash advance allows you to withdraw funds from your available credit limit, providing rapid access to cash.
This can be a valuable resource for unexpected expenses or brief financial needs. However, it's important to understand the terms associated with cash advances, as they often include higher interest rates and fees compared to other forms of credit.

Accessing Your Line of Credit: A Cash Advance Guide
A line of credit can be a flexible financial tool, offering you access to cash when you need it. Understanding how to access your line of credit and the implications of a cash advance is important for making informed financial decisions.
Before you consider your line of credit, it's vital to review the terms and conditions. Pay close attention to the interest fees, any costs associated with early repayment or late payments, and the maximum amount you can borrow.
- Plan your requirements carefully to minimize interest charges.
- Guarantee timely repayments to improve a good credit score.
- Shop around different lenders and offers to obtain the most advantageous terms.
By understanding yourself with these aspects, you can successfully utilize your line of credit as a valuable monetary resource.
